*{ margin:0; padding:0; }
html,body{margin:0;padding:0}
a img { border: none; }
:focus {outline: 0;}

body {background-color:#ffffff; font: 70% "Trebuchet MS", Arial, Helvetica, sans-serif; color:#534545;}
    
#caja { text-align:left; margin: 0px auto; padding: 0px; border:0; width: 980px; background-color:#FFFFFF;}

#top { width:980px; height:166px; float:right;}

#swf { width: 980px; height: 126px; background-color:#fff; float:left;}

#menu { width:980px; height:30px; float:left;}
#smenulist {position: relative; margin: 0; padding: 0; width: 980px; height: 30px; background: url(img/smenu.gif);}
#smenulist li {width: 980px; height: 30px; position: absolute; top: 0px; background: url(img/smenu.gif) 0 0 no-repeat; display: block; list-style: none; font-size: 5px; text-indent: -9999px;}
#smenulist a {height: 30px; display: block; border: 0px; font-size: 5px; text-indent: -9999px; text-decoration: none;}
#smenulist #un {left: 0px; background-position: -0px 0; width: 124px;}
#smenulist #dos {left: 124px; background-position: -124px 0; width: 115px;}
#smenulist #tre {left: 232px; background-position: -232px 0; width: 108px;}
#smenulist #cua {left: 331px; background-position: -331px 0; width: 143px;}
#smenulist #cin {left: 474px; background-position: -474px 0; width: 99px;}
#smenulist #sei {left: 573px; background-position: -573px 0; width: 101px;}
#smenulist #sie {left: 674px; background-position: -674px 0; width: 100px;}
#smenulist #och {left: 774px; background-position: -774px 0; width: 206px;}

#smenulist #un a:hover {background: url(img/smenu.gif) -0px -30px no-repeat;}
#smenulist #dos a:hover {background: url(img/smenu.gif) -124px -30px no-repeat;}
#smenulist #tre a:hover {background: url(img/smenu.gif) -232px -30px no-repeat;}
#smenulist #cua a:hover {background: url(img/smenu.gif) -331px -30px no-repeat;}
#smenulist #cin a:hover {background: url(img/smenu.gif) -474px -30px no-repeat;}
#smenulist #sei a:hover {background: url(img/smenu.gif) -573px -30px no-repeat;}
#smenulist #sie a:hover {background: url(img/smenu.gif) -674px -30px no-repeat;}
#smenulist #och a:hover {background: url(img/smenu.gif) -774px -30px no-repeat;}

#smenulist #un.selected {background: url(img/smenu.gif) -0px -30px no-repeat;}
#smenulist #dos.selected {background: url(img/smenu.gif) -124px -30px no-repeat;}
#smenulist #tre.selected {background: url(img/smenu.gif) -232px -30px no-repeat;}
#smenulist #cua.selected {background: url(img/smenu.gif) -331px -30px no-repeat;}
#smenulist #cin.selected {background: url(img/smenu.gif) -474px -30px no-repeat;}
#smenulist #sei.selected {background: url(img/smenu.gif) -573px -30px no-repeat;}
#smenulist #sie.selected {background: url(img/smenu.gif) -674px -30px no-repeat;}
#smenulist #och.selected {background: url(img/smenu.gif) -774px -30px no-repeat;}

#margent { width:980px; line-height:0px; height:10px; float:left;}


#izquierda { float: left; width: 560px;}
#izquierda-album { float: left; width: 737px;}
#salados_index {width:501px; height:400px; float:left; margin:0 0 0 10px}
#salados {width:501px; height:360px; float:left; margin:0 0 0 10px}
#salados_album {width:717px; height:440px; float:left;}
#margenb { width:560px; line-height:0px; height:10px; float:left;}
#margenbb { width:737px; line-height:0px; height:10px; float:left;}

#derecha {float: left; width: 420px; height: 1% }
#derecha-album {float: left; width: 243px; height: 1% }
#margenc { width:420px; line-height:0px; height:10px; float:left;}
#margencb { width:243px; line-height:0px; height:10px; float:left;}
#cajatxt {float:left;}
strong.dos { font-size:14px;}
#cajatxt p {margin:0 20px 10px 0; text-align:justify}
#cajatxt a:link { color: #010000; font-weight:bold; text-decoration:none;}
#cajatxt a:visited { color: #010000; font-weight:bold; text-decoration:none;}
#cajatxt a:hover { color:#d9161c; font-weight:bold; text-decoration:underline; }
#cajatxt a:active {  color: #010000; font-weight:bold; text-decoration:none;}
.title{ font-family:"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size:10px; text-align:left; color:#d9161c;}
#cajatxt ul{  font-family:font-family:"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size:10px; text-align:left; line-height:1.2em; margin: 10px 0 0 0; list-style-type:none;}
#cajatxt ul li { background:  url("img/bullet_1.gif") no-repeat 25px 6px; padding: 4px 10px 0 50px;}
#cajatxt_dicc ul{  font-family:font-family:"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size:10px; text-align:left; line-height:1.2em; margin: 10px 0 0 0; list-style-type:none;}
#cajatxt_dicc ul li { background:  url("img/bullet_1.gif") no-repeat 25px 6px; padding: 4px 10px 0 50px;}
#cajatxt ul.d {  font-family:font-family:"Trebuchet MS", Verdana, Arial, Helvetica, sans-serif; font-size:10px; text-align:left; /*line-height:1.4em;*/ margin: 10px 0 0 25px; list-style-type:none;}
#cajatxt ul.d li { background:  url("img/cam_bullet_2.gif") no-repeat 25px 6px; padding: 4px 10px 0 50px;}






#pie { clear: both;}
#pie ul.fot { margin:0 0 0 22px; font-size:10px; color:#534545; list-style-type: none; } 
#pie li { margin:0 12px 0 0; padding:0; display:inline;} 
#pie li a:link { color:#534545; text-decoration:none; margin:0; padding:0; } 
#pie li a:visited { color:#534545; text-decoration:none; margin:0; padding:0; } 
#pie li a:hover { color:#d9161c; text-decoration:none; margin:0; padding:0; } 
#pie li a:active { color:#534545; text-decoration:none; margin:0; padding:0; } 
#pie li.selec { color:#fff; background-color:#424141;} 
	
	

